I wanted to share what we do with our doors. :love:
I buy the Magnetic Photo Holders that have the magnet on the back and the clear plastic sleeve on the front. They are thin not a picture frame. It is like a sheet of magnetic paper with a clear plastic sleeve/pocket on the front.
I get them at Michaels craft store. I have also found them sometimes at the Dollar Stores.
I make lots of different signs (sheets) to fit the many sizes these are available in. This only requires a basic printer to print on a piece of copy paper. Then we change our door each day. I do not have to keep buying magnetic paper for the copier.
People walking by always comment on the "changed" door.
I keep the extras in the pocket behind the one to display. We re-use them cruise after cruise. Just print new sheets to go wih that cruise.
